A Day at Quilt Market

On Saturday, I had the opportunity to spend a day at Quilt Market as a perk from the business my mom is getting going, more on that later. Not only was the day spent with good quilting friends, we found a couple of sponsored challenges for the Salt Lake Modern Quilt Guild, again details are still being flushed out. If you want more info, come to the guild meeting on Thursday.

The Kona booth was one of the first booths we stopped by. They were super nice. Several ladies got Kona color cards. I got a cool tote bag. When it comes to modern quilters, Kona gets it.

Photo from Kati at www.fromthebluechair.com

I spoke with several designers. Aneela Hoey has to be one of the nicest designers. Here she’s giving Brooke a fun tatoo.

I found several fabric line that I’m looking to hit the stores, including everything from Art Gallery, Joel Dewberry’s new line, Garden District by Heather Bailey, Lola’s Posies by Lila Tueller, Fiona’s Fancy by Lila Tueller, and Sandi Henderson’s Secret Garden. All of these line, scream sophisticated modern. I’m trying to think of a project for each line. It makes it so much easier to justify purchasing when I have a plan.

Even with all these wonderful new lines in the wings, I think the future of fabric lies in the organic cotton lines. Robert Kauffman is going gangbusters with organics. As soon as Avalon from Birch fabrics hits the stores, I’m buying me some bicycle wheels.

Photo from Kati at www.fromthebluechair.com

Only a couple pattern companies caught my eye. Don’t Look Know creates amazing applique quilts. I believe they can be done by machine or needle turn. Regardless of the method, I’m seriously think about buying a pattern. I just need to decide which one.
